Austin Skyline, October 2021




A frenetic long weekend of racing and photography ended last night with a sunset visit to the Pfluger Bridge in downtown Austin to put my new drone through its blue hour paces. Here’s one of the results showing the skyline as it was on October 25th, 2021. It’s been 6 months or so since I last took a drone down to Butler Park to photograph the city and construction of the new Google building (in the centre here) has really advanced in that time.

For the technically inclined...

  • Aperture: ƒ/2.8
  • Camera: FC3411
  • Focal length: 8.38mm
  • ISO: 100
  • Shutter speed: 1/90s
